Homecoming 2024 Canceled

Dear Alumni and Friends,

I hope this message finds you safe and well. With a heavy heart, we are cancelling Mars Hill’s Homecoming 2024.

As you likely know, our local community and many of our local students, faculty, and staff were directly impacted by the storm last week. The Town of Mars Hill is safe and functioning well. There are still regional challenges and in light of the seriousness of the damages and loss in neighboring towns we are focusing next week and in the coming days on those affected, helping them get back to campus, clean up, and aiding through volunteers in the recovery efforts in our extended community in Madison County. It is not the proper time for a Homecoming celebration. This is a difficult decision, but we’re confident that it’s the right choice for our County. We believe that while we must begin to get back to class and activities slowly that we should also be very respectful of everyone around us.

We believe that in the coming weeks that it will benefit local families to be able to come to our stadium, get outdoors, and hopefully have some relief from the current pressures of life, with an opportunity to see competitions like football and soccer. Our Lions will play football as scheduled on Saturday, October 12th and 19th. At the game on October 19th, we will be honoring “Heroes on the Field,” our local community members who have responded with unwavering courage and selfless dedication. Our first responders, law enforcement, local leaders, and volunteers stand as pillars of strength in our community. Our Lions are practicing and volunteering in the community. Please cheer them on.

We will miss the opportunity to gather, but we know that in the spirit of unity and resilience, we can come together meaningful ways to help those in need.
